About Cabling Installation & Maintenance

Our mission: Bringing practical business and technical intelligence to today's structured cabling professionals

For more than 30 years, Cabling Installation & Maintenance has provided useful, practical information to professionals responsible for the specification, design, installation and management of structured cabling systems serving enterprise, data center and other environments. These professionals are challenged to stay informed of constantly evolving standards, system-design and installation approaches, product and system capabilities, technologies, as well as applications that rely on high-performance structured cabling systems. Our editors synthesize these complex issues into multiple information products. This portfolio of information products provides concrete detail that improves the efficiency of day-to-day operations, and equips cabling professionals with the perspective that enables strategic planning for networks’ optimum long-term performance.

Throughout our annual magazine, weekly email newsletters and 24/7/365 website, Cabling Installation & Maintenance digs into the essential topics our audience focuses on.

  • Design, Installation and Testing: We explain the bottom-up design of cabling systems, from case histories of actual projects to solutions for specific problems or aspects of the design process. We also look at specific installations using a case-history approach to highlight challenging problems, solutions and unique features. Additionally, we examine evolving test-and-measurement technologies and techniques designed to address the standards-governed and practical-use performance requirements of cabling systems.
  • Technology: We evaluate product innovations and technology trends as they impact a particular product class through interviews with manufacturers, installers and users, as well as contributed articles from subject-matter experts.
  • Data Center: Cabling Installation & Maintenance takes an in-depth look at design and installation workmanship issues as well as the unique technology being deployed specifically for data centers.
  • Physical Security: Focusing on the areas in which security and IT—and the infrastructure for both—interlock and overlap, we pay specific attention to Internet Protocol’s influence over the development of security applications.
  • Standards: Tracking the activities of North American and international standards-making organizations, we provide updates on specifications that are in-progress, looking forward to how they will affect cabling-system design and installation. We also produce articles explaining the practical aspects of designing and installing cabling systems in accordance with the specifications of established standards.

kWh Analytics Receives ‘Go’ Decision from U.S. Department of Energy for phase two of PV Reliability Award

Decision marks the latest in long line of federally funded solar research awards

kWh Analytics, a leading provider of Climate Insurance for renewable energy assets, announced today that it will continue phase two work on a $2M award from the U.S. Department of Energy under the Increasing Affordability, Reliability, and Manufacturability of PV Cells, Modules, and Systems award, an initiative under the Energy Department’s Solar Energy Technologies Office (SETO) aimed at extending the lifespan of photovoltaic (PV) systems.

This award enables the continuation of research kWh Analytics began in 2022 into building a program for insurers to incent solar asset owners for reliability measures. Over the past 24 months, kWh Analytics has been developing ways to identify points of solar PV equipment failure and understand the resolution outcomes that bring sites back online quickly and efficiently with the end goal of creating a ‘safe driver discount’ for reliable assets. To achieve this, kWh Analytics used natural language processing of operations and maintenance (O&M) service logs to learn what makes solar assets reliable. These field insights inform upstream stakeholder decisions, such as O&M preventative maintenance and spare parts strategies, thus developing a feedback loop.

“As an insurance stakeholder, we are continuously collecting and analyzing data, and looking for opportunities to incentivize reliable and resilient behavior,” said Jason Kaminsky, CEO of kWh Analytics. “We are grateful to the Department of Energy for enabling us to share important findings that will impact how the industry designs and operates solar PV facilities and reward those reliability measures, as we collectively work to build a reliable clean energy future.”

As kWh Analytics enters the second phase of the Department of Energy project, the company will explore ways in which field data can inform insurers’ decisions to incent asset owners for putting reliability measures into practice. For example, kWh Analytics’ research on equipment reliability has shown that while inverters tend to fail the most often, modules take the longest to replace. Therefore, sites that include operations and maintenance staff experienced in inverter repair and/or modules in their spare parts inventory should be eligible to receive favorable insurance rates.

The company plans to publish the results of its research project in 2025.
